Dialectical Behavior Therapy (DBT) therapists in Atwater, California Statistics

Dialectical Behavior Therapy (DBT) therapists in Atwater, California average 13 years of experience and charge around $201 per session. 100% offer online sessions. The most commonly treated issues are Anxiety or Fears (83%), Trauma and PTSD (72%), and Depression (69%).
